Frequently Asked Questions about Bridgeport
How much are Studio apartments in Bridgeport?
There are currently 147 Studio Apartments in Bridgeport with rent ranges from $950 to $4,475 with an average price of $2,057.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Bridgeport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Bridgeport ranges from $850 to $6,488 with an average monthly rent of $2,535.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Bridgeport c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Bridgeport range from $1,450 to $70,000.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,189.
How expensive are Bridgeport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 149 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Bridgeport on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,695 to $9,203 - averaging $2,920 for the location.
